Catnip is without a doubt the nicest 1250 on the market today, equipped and ready to take you anywhere in comfort and style. She has been meticulously maintained since her launching in 2015, cruised lightly in Mexico, with just over 800 hours on her twin Yanmar diesels. Seawind's performance pedigree sets her apart from the rest of the market, able to take you anywhere you choose to adventure, safely, comfortably and with the confidence to know you will get where you want to go. In today's on fire catamaran market, she won't last long! The Seawind 1250, patterned after the award winning Seawind 1160, was the launching pad for the overwhelmingly popular Seawind 1260 (Cruising World Boat Of The Year Winner), relaunched in 2017.
